The First Division is also known as the Tokyo Division, commonly known as: Jade. On May 14, 1888, it was reorganized from the old Tokyo Town, and was formed in Tokyo, the capital of Japan, and the supply military area was also Tokyo. The 1st Division is the oldest division in the history of the Imperial Japanese Army, and the 1st Division is also one of the earliest Japanese missions to participate in the invasion of China, in 1894 in the Sino-Japanese War (the Japanese side called: the Sino-Japanese War), the 1st Division landed on the Liaodong Peninsula and participated in the attack on Jinzhou City and Lushun. The 1st Division was one of the most trusted units of the Japanese Imperial Family, and served as a guard for the capital Tokyo for nearly 30 years, from the end of the Meiji period to the Taisho period (around 1890 to around 1920). ,
However, the 1st Division was not a completely subordinate force to the Imperial Family, as the Japanese Imperial Family imagined, and in fact, the 1st Division had become a gathering place for the Imperial Road faction in the Japanese Army at a very early stage. On February 22, 1936, the order was issued for the division to go to Manchuria to garrison the cantonment, including the 1st Division. Some people believe that this is a deliberate attempt by the upper echelons to transfer those young Zhuang officers who are clamoring for "the side of the Qing monarch, absolute royal power, and the Showa Restoration" far away from the central government, in order to prevent military personnel from participating in politics. On February 26, the officers of the Imperial Road faction, based on the 1st Wing and the 3rd Wing of the 1st Division, gathered 21 officers, 94 non-commissioned officers, and 1,358 soldiers, divided into several teams, and began to move according to the predetermined plan. The world was shocked by the "two? The "Twenty-Six Incident" broke out. The rebel soldiers killed Minister Minoru Saito, Director of Education Watanabe Shotaro, and Minister of Finance Takahashi Isaki, seriously wounded the Emperor's attendant Kantaro Suzuki, and then occupied the Nagata area for four days.
The coup d'état staged by the officers of the 1st Division, Shaozhuang, shocked the Japanese imperial family, and under the repeated urging of the emperor, the hesitant military department finally made up its mind to suppress it. With the Emperor's consent, Deputy Army Commander Sugiyama Motomo issued a "Decree of Honor" instructing the martial law commander to quickly evacuate the officers and subordinates who occupied Miyakezaka and return to their subordinate units. The troops involved in the suppression of the coup d'état were 7,000 men from each of the Guards Division and the 1st Division, and 6,000 troops from the 2nd and 14th Divisions were transferred from Sendai and Utsunomiya, for a total of nearly 24,000 troops. On July 5, the Military Judge Advocate Council sentenced 17 military officers, including Isobe and Koda, who had played a leading role in the coup, to death. After the incident, the 1st Division was transferred to Manchuria as originally deployed.
After the full-scale outbreak of the Anti-Japanese War, the main force of the 1st Division was deployed in Sunwu, Qiqihar, and Bei'an, serving as the defense of northern Manchuria and participating in the Chahar operation.
